Transaction 5c61ee5fef0f076e6414f11c6e2e31d51984f9e9a35b5870f5fd938a7498c575
1 Input
1 Output
-
5c61ee5fef0f076e6414f11c6e2e31d51984f9e9a35b5870f5fd938a7498c575:0
- value
- 26912917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f37620f410bf00630a2e5a7b6f66995bea9836 OP_EQUAL
- address
- 3BMEXgb99oLtYAYtQmdvaAgEtWcSR5LrMm